What is a partition?

A Partition job typically involves the installation, repair, or modification of partitions in offices, homes, or other spaces. This can include working with materials like drywall, glass, wood, or acoustic panels to create separate areas within a building. Partition workers may read blueprints, measure and cut materials, and assemble partition structures according to design specifications. The role often requires knowledge of construction techniques and safety regulations.

What are the typical daily responsibilities of a partition installer?

As a Partition Installer, your day-to-day tasks involve measuring and preparing spaces, assembling and installing partition systems, and ensuring each installation meets client specifications and safety standards. You'll frequently collaborate with other construction professionals, such as electricians and project managers, to ensure proper coordination within the workspace. Attention to detail and adaptability are important, since some projects may require custom solutions or adjustments on the spot. This role can involve both new construction sites and retrofitting existing buildings, offering variety to your workday. Gaining experience in this role can also open doors to advanced positions or specialization within the construction industry.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the partition position, and why are they important?

To excel as a Partition Installer (sometimes known simply as 'Partition'), you need strong practical experience in construction or carpentry, a keen eye for measurement and detail, and familiarity with reading blueprints. Proficiency with installation tools like laser levels, power drills, and safety equipment, as well as relevant certifications such as OSHA, is essential. Effective communication, teamwork, and problem-solving abilities are critical soft skills for coordinating projects and resolving onsite challenges. These skills enable efficient, safe, and high-quality partition installations in diverse environments such as offices, schools, and hospitals.

PURPOSE

The Home Building Team Member - Assembler I is an entry-level position that performs the manufacturing production operations assigned to each department in the home building process. The position follows standard production methods and practices safe work habits to ensure production is as efficient and safe as possible.

Positions include:
* Frame, layout and build floors
* Prepare, layout and build walls
* Layout, run and install electrical lines, switches, receptacles and panels/breaker boxes
* Install and prepare dry for finish tape, mud and texture
* Complete roof construction, decking, flashing and shingling
* Cabinet and or finish carpentry and trim, build and installation
* Installation of siding, windows and doors
* Painting of interior and exterior of homes
* Cooperate and promote a team concept with all other company employees
* Adhere to all rules and regulations, at all times
* Meet or exceed company safety standards
* Perform other tasks as assigned by management

WORK ENVIRONMENT / PHYSICAL ACTIVITY
The physical demands described here are representative of those that must be met by an employee to successfully perform the essential functions of this job.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.

* While performing the duties of this job, the employee is continuously required to stand; use hands to finger, handle, or feel; reach with hands and arms and talk or hear.
* The employee is continuously required to walk.
* The employee is occasionally required to climb or balance and stoop, kneel, crouch, or crawl.
* The employee must continuously lift and /or move up to 25 pounds, frequently lift and/or move up to 50 pounds and occasionally lift and/or move up to 100 pounds.
* Specific vision abilities required by this job include close vision, distance vision, peripheral vision, depth perception and ability to adjust focus.
* While performing the duties of this job, the employee is continuously exposed to moving mechanical parts and may be exposed to airborne particles.
* The employee is frequently exposed to outside weather conditions; extreme cold; extreme heat; risk of electrical shock and vibration.
* The noise level in the work environment is usually loud.
* Will be required to wear ear plugs for noise protection as well as eye protection and other personal protective equipment required by the location.
